Formula
stones per liter = ounces per cubic foot × 0.00015765476215
This factor comes from each unit's defined relationship to the category's base unit: 1 ounce per cubic foot equals 1.00115396087 base units, and 1 stone per liter equals 6350.29318 base units, so dividing one by the other gives the direct ounce per cubic foot-to-stone per liter factor of 0.00015765476215.

What's the difference between density and mass concentration?
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
